Jackie is only 6 years old, but when she came into the vet surgery she was critically ill. All of her organs were shutting down, and she was turning a yellow colour; jaundice.

She had never been desexed and her uterus had become infected with 2 litres of pus! Jackie was in hospital for 5 days. We stabilized her with fluids, plasma and antibiotics, then we performed an ovariohystectomy. Jackie was the sickest pyometra case I have ever seen!

Pyometra is common in female dogs that are not desexed. This is why we recommend desexing all female dogs once they have finished breeding. 25% of entire female dogs will develop a pyometra and yet it is so easily prevented!
